  5. Different media, Werewolf, but I still urge you to check out a novel called The Wolf's Hour by Robert R. McCammon.

    Set in WW2, the main character is a British secret service agent sent to thwart a mysterious Nazi war project. The twist is that the British agent is a werewolf. He retains his human intelligence whilst in wolf form too.

    The middle section of the book documents his werewolf origins, which is extremely interesting, and better than the Nazi plot.

    Outstanding book. Should be available everywhere.
